Transaction 6877489fa79703ad039d93e99d6632423ae8bc9d8fd180343fd5aaee6cabea77
1 Input
2 Outputs
- 6877489fa79703ad039d93e99d6632423ae8bc9d8fd180343fd5aaee6cabea77:0
- 6877489fa79703ad039d93e99d6632423ae8bc9d8fd180343fd5aaee6cabea77:1
value 23031
address 1KXZzxPMXDE4hp4Da8L3WaUN5ZV2raHEAr
value 101541618
address 38ssKD3z5dKf9492TUqekV8JhuWbcWD4Un